Skip to main content

Terms of Service

Last Updated: December 26, 2024

Agreement to Terms

By accessing or using KubePattern's documentation, software, and services, you agree to be bound by these Terms of Service. If you do not agree to these terms, please do not use our services.

Description of Service

KubePattern is an open-source tool for Kubernetes pattern recognition and analysis. We provide:

  • Documentation and guides
  • Open-source software under the Apache 2.0 License
  • Community support through GitHub
  • Pattern registry and examples

License

Software License

KubePattern software is licensed under the Apache License 2.0. You are free to:

  • Use the software for any purpose
  • Modify the software
  • Distribute the software
  • Sublicense the software

Subject to the terms and conditions of the Apache 2.0 License.

Documentation License

Our documentation is provided for educational and informational purposes. You may use and share it with proper attribution.

Acceptable Use

You agree to use KubePattern only for lawful purposes. You will not:

  • Violate any applicable laws or regulations
  • Infringe on intellectual property rights
  • Transmit malicious code or viruses
  • Attempt to gain unauthorized access to systems
  • Use the service to harm others or their systems
  • Misrepresent your identity or affiliation

Disclaimer of Warranties

KubePattern is provided "AS IS" and "AS AVAILABLE" without warranties of any kind, either express or implied, including but not limited to:

  • Merchantability
  • Fitness for a particular purpose
  • Non-infringement
  • Accuracy or completeness of content
  • Uninterrupted or error-free operation

Limitation of Liability

To the maximum extent permitted by law, KubePattern and its contributors shall not be liable for:

  • Direct, indirect, incidental, or consequential damages
  • Loss of data, profits, or business opportunities
  • Service interruptions or errors
  • Third-party actions or content

User Contributions

When you contribute to KubePattern:

  • You grant us a license to use your contributions under the Apache 2.0 License
  • You represent that you have the right to grant such license
  • Your contributions become part of the public open-source project
  • You retain copyright to your contributions

Our documentation may contain links to third-party websites or services. We are not responsible for:

  • Content or practices of third-party sites
  • Availability or accuracy of external resources
  • Damages arising from third-party services

Modifications to Service

We reserve the right to:

  • Modify or discontinue the service at any time
  • Update documentation and features
  • Change these Terms of Service with notice

Continued use after changes constitutes acceptance of new terms.

Termination

We may terminate or suspend your access to our services:

  • For violation of these Terms
  • For illegal or harmful conduct
  • At our discretion with or without notice

Governing Law

These Terms shall be governed by and construed in accordance with the laws of Italy, without regard to its conflict of law provisions.

Dispute Resolution

Any disputes arising from these Terms or use of our services shall be resolved through:

  1. Good faith negotiation
  2. Mediation if negotiation fails
  3. Arbitration or legal proceedings as a last resort

Intellectual Property

All intellectual property rights in KubePattern remain with their respective owners. The Apache 2.0 License governs use of the software.

Contact Information

For questions about these Terms of Service:

Severability

If any provision of these Terms is found to be unenforceable, the remaining provisions will remain in full force and effect.

Entire Agreement

These Terms constitute the entire agreement between you and KubePattern regarding use of our services.

Acknowledgment

By using KubePattern, you acknowledge that you have read, understood, and agree to be bound by these Terms of Service.